Living in Moore, OK

Moore's transportation infrastructure supports both private and public transit options, with a network of roads and highways that facilitate commuting and travel within the Oklahoma City metropolitan area. Public transportation services are available, with schedules designed to accommodate the needs of residents. The city is also conducive to ride-sharing services, enhancing mobility for those without private vehicles. While certain areas of Moore are pedestrian-friendly, the city continues to develop its walkability and bikeability to improve accessibility and convenience for all residents.

Residents of Moore benefit from a solid educational system, with a number of public and private schools serving the community, including options for elementary, middle, and high school education. The city is home to healthcare facilities that provide a range of services, from primary care to specialized treatments. The public library system supports lifelong learning and community engagement. Retail and dining establishments reflect the local culture, offering a mix of national chains and locally-owned businesses. City initiatives are in place to adapt and improve services to meet the evolving needs of Moore's diverse population.

Moore is celebrated for its tight-knit community and family-friendly atmosphere. The city prides itself on its well-maintained parks and recreational facilities, which serve as hubs for local events and gatherings. Annual festivals and community events, such as the Moore War Run, contribute to the city's vibrant cultural scene and foster a sense of local pride and togetherness.

The housing landscape in Moore, Oklahoma, is characterized by a mix of architectural styles, with single-family homes being the most prevalent. These homes often feature traditional and ranch-style designs, reflecting the area's suburban charm. The market also includes a selection of apartments and townhouses, providing options for various lifestyle needs. The majority of the residential construction reflects a period of growth from the late 20th century, with many neighborhoods established during this time. The community features a strong homeownership rate, with a significant portion of residents invested in their properties.

Over 29 listings were sold over their listed price in June 2025 in Moore, OK. In the same period over 34 listings were sold below the listed price and 33 listings were sold for the listed price. Between May and June 2025, Moore, OK real estate market has seen increase in the number of listings by 3.3%. Listings spent 28 days on the market in June 2025, and had a median list price of $225,000 during the same period.
